Rebuilding a RAID Array

Rebuilding is the process of restoring data to a hard drive from other drives in the array.
This applies only to fault tolerant arrays such as RAID 1, RAID 0+1, as well as a RAID 5.

For example, assuming you have a three disk RAID 5 array, and one of the drives fail,
then you need to replace the failed drive with a new one, and rebuild the array to re-
generate the lost data on the newly added drive.
